The 371-1621 Sun 4Gb/s Long wave 4km 1310nm FC SFP+ Transceiver provides reliable fiber optic connectivity for networks requiring moderate distance coverage. It fits into FC SFP+ slots and supports long wave transmissions at 1310nm, making it suitable for many storage area network and fiber channel applications without complex setup. |

This 4Gb/s Long wave SFP+ transceiver operates at a wavelength of 1310nm, designed to facilitate fiber optic communication over distances up to 4 kilometers. It is commonly found in networking equipment where reliable long-distance data transmission is necessary. Built for IT professionals managing fiber channel environments, this transceiver supports seamless integration with existing FC SFP+ slots, offering improved connectivity without extensive hardware changes.
